Our Plant Pick of the Month for January



The common name of this late-winter or early-spring flowering member of the buttercup family is Lenten rose. Mature helleborus plants can form clumps that are 18” to 24” tall and 24” to 30” wide. Long lasting blooms are available in many colors and appear as single or double forms. Mature plants often have 50 or more flowers per plant.
